Merge git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/davem/net
Pull networking fixes from David Miller: 1) Don't ignore user initiated wireless regulatory settings on cards with custom regulatory domains, from Arik Nemtsov. 2) Fix length check of bluetooth information responses, from Jaganath Kanakkassery. 3) Fix misuse of PTR_ERR in btusb, from Adam Lee. 4) Handle rfkill properly while iwlwifi devices are offline, from Emmanuel Grumbach. 5) Fix r815x devices DMA'ing to stack buffers, from Hayes Wang. 6) Kernel info leak in ATM packet scheduler, from Dan Carpenter. 7) 8139cp doesn't check for DMA mapping errors, from Neil Horman. 8) Fix bridge multicast code to not snoop when no querier exists, otherwise mutlicast traffic is lost. From Linus Lüssing. 9) Avoid soft lockups in fib6_run_gc(), from Michal Kubecek. 10) Fix races in automatic address asignment on ipv6, which can result in incorrect lifetime assignments. From Jiri Benc. 11) Cure build bustage when CONFIG_NET_LL_RX_POLL is not set and rename it CONFIG_NET_RX_BUSY_POLL to eliminate the last reference to the original naming of this feature. From Cong Wang. 12) Fix crash in TIPC when server socket creation fails, from Ying Xue. 13) macvlan_changelink() silently succeeds when it shouldn't, from Michael S Tsirkin. 14) HTB packet scheduler can crash due to sign extension, fix from Stephen Hemminger. 15) With the cable unplugged, r8169 prints out a message every 10 seconds, make it netif_dbg() instead of netif_warn(). From Peter Wu. 16) Fix memory leak in rtm_to_ifaddr(), from Daniel Borkmann. 17) sis900 gets spurious TX queue timeouts due to mismanagement of link carrier state, from Denis Kirjanov. 18) Validate somaxconn sysctl to make sure it fits inside of a u16.
